On Sunday, May 21, Prime Minister Narendra Modi became the first Indian PM to visit the Pacific Islands nation Papua New Guinea. He received a warm welcome from the Island nation’s Prime Minister James Marape who broke all protocols to receive PM Modi at the airport. PM Marape also sought blessings from PM Modi by touching his feet, an Indian gesture of seeking blessings from elders.

In his address at the Forum of India-Pacific Islands Cooperation (FIPIC), PM Marape said that the Pacific Islands nations consider PM Modi as the leader of the Global South. He further added that the Pacific Islands nations would rally behind India’s leadership at the International forums. He pointed out that his country is the victim of global powerplay and said, “We are victims of global powerplay… You (PM Modi) are the leader of Global South. We will rally behind your (India) leadership at global forums.”

Indian Diaspora in PNG

According to the Ministry of External Affairs, there are 4,500 members of the Indian Diaspora living in PNG. They include professionals like Chartered Accountants, University Professors, School Teachers and Doctors. Some are engaged in professions like IT, finance, trading, business, missionary work, etc.  There are influential Indians owning, directly or in partnership, prominent super stores and businesses in the country.

Humanitarian aid from India to PNG

India has a long history of humanitarian aid and disaster relief to PNG. During the peak of the Covid-19 pandemic, India donated 1,32,000 doses of AstraZeneca Vaccine to PNG. There are only two vaccines available and approved in PNG, both AstraZeneca Vaccine’s variants. The first is from India and the second is from South Korea.

According to MEA, in 2016, Indian High Commission handed over a consignment of 7.2 million dosages of anti-retroviral drugs that cost around US 3 million to PNG’s government.

In 2017-18, India provided computers and peripherals worth USD 7,60,000 as part of the grant-in-aid under India’s Regional Assistance to Pacific Island Countries to the PNG’s government.

In February 2018, the Government of India provided USD 1 million grant to PNG’s government for earthquake relief work.

In June 2019, India extended another financial aid of USD 1 million for relief and restoration work of areas affected by the Ilawun volcano.

In November 2022, India handed over a cheque of USD 50,000 as Grant in-Aid for providing IT equipment to the National Cultural Commission of PNG.

Recently, India has approved a Grant in Aid proposal to provide financial support of USD 1,53,893 to improve ICT infrastructure at the University of Technology in Lae.

Under an MOU for the Establishment of a Centre of Excellence in IT, India has set up a Centre of Excellence in Info Tech (CEIT) at the University of PNG in Port Moresby. Two IT Experts from India were stationed at the centre for two years till November 2021 to provide support.

In October 2022, India approved a proposal to send an IT expert for CEIT for 2 years.

Don’t rush to the bank, says RBI Governor: Read what he said about the currency note being withdrawn and the deadline to deposit

Reserve Bank of India Governor Shaktikanta Das on Monday reiterated that Rs 2000 notes will continue to be a legal lender, after the Central bank’s announcement that the notes will be withdrawn from circulation. 

He also said he doesn’t expect a rush in the branches and urged people to not rush to banks. The Governor said the Rs 2000 note was primarily issued to replenish money, taken out from the system during the demonetisation of Rs 500 notes and Rs 1,000 notes. 

Shaktikanta Das in an interaction with media persons today said that the higher value of currency was manufactured in a brief period of time to increase liquidity in the economy. He also added that Rs 2000 notes circulation came down below 50 per cent since then. 

On being asked about the deadline of September 30, the governor said the deadline, given for Rs 2000 notes exchange, was decided so that it would be taken seriously. 

The apex bank’s governor said that it will revisit the September deadline based on the situation. 

The Reserve Bank of India on Friday withdrew the Rs 2000 denomination banknotes from circulation but they will continue to remain as legal tender. It advised banks to stop issuing Rs 2000 denomination banknotes with immediate effect. 

Meanwhile, RBI said that people would continue to be able to deposit Rs 2000 banknotes into their bank accounts and/or exchange them into banknotes of other denominations at any bank branch up to September 30, 2023. 

The Rs 2000 denomination banknote was introduced in November 2016, primarily to meet the currency requirement of the economy in an expeditious manner after the withdrawal of the legal tender status of all Rs 500 and Rs 1000 banknotes in circulation at that time.

The Reserve Bank of India printed the highest denomination note, which was the Rs 10,000 note, in 1938 along with other higher denominations of Rs 100, 500 and 1000. It was demonetised in January 1946 but later reintroduced in 1954. During the reintroduction in 1954, Jawaharlal Nehru served as the Prime Minister of India.

In the first demonetisation, Rs 500, Rs 1,000 and Rs 10,000 notes were demonetised to control black money. the date was 12th August 1946. Jawaharlal Nehru became the de-facto Prime Minister – that is, the chief of the interim government – on 2nd September 1946. In 1954, his government reintroduced Rs 1000, 5000, and 10000 currency notes which were earlier demonetised to control black money. Essentially, this move by Jawaharlal Nehru was one of the factors which led to the problem of black money in the first place.

On 16th January 1978, the Morarji Desai government had to take a bold decision to demonetise all the denominations above Rs 100 in order to control the menace of black money. This included demonetisation of the currency notes of Rs 500, 1000, 5000, and 10000. After this announcement by the government, it was decided to close all the banks and their branches in the country as well as the treasury of the government on January 17, 1978. Dr Manmohan Singh played an important role in this demonetisation. He served as the finance secretary in the Morarji Desai government.

However, this step taken by the Morarji Desai government was not enough to revive the economy. Meanwhile, India saw two more Congress governments having a full majority in the Lok Sabha. Naturally, the corruption and black money went up, and despite a growing economy, the currency kept losing purchasing power. In October 1987, Rs 500 notes were reintroduced. Later, in 2000, Rs 1000 notes were also reintroduced.

Among other withdrawals of currencies during the Congress governments, Rs 1 and Rs 2 notes were removed from circulation in 1995 while 25 paise and all paise coins below this denomination were withdrawn in 2011.

In early 2014, the Congress-led UPA government was in power at the Centre with Manmohan Singh as the prime minister. Then, on January 22, 2014, the RBI announced the withdrawal of all pre-2005 notes. It also included notes ranging from Rs 10 to Rs 500 and Rs 1000. However, then Congress leaders and their other allies did not try to oppose this decision of the government.

PM Modi conferred with Fiji’s highest ‘Companion of the Order’ honour, says, ‘This is the honour of 140 crores Indians’

The highest distinction conferred upon a non-Fijian, the Companion of the Order of Fiji, was awarded to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Monday, May 22, in acknowledgment of his leadership on a worldwide scale.

During their meeting in Papua New Guinea, PM Modi was given a medallion as part of the honour by Sitiveni Rabuka, the prime minister of Fiji. “This honour is not just mine but that of 140 crores Indians, of centuries-old India-Fiji relations,” Prime Minister Modi remarked while receiving Fiji’s highest distinction.

In acknowledgment of exceptional achievement or the highest level of meritorious service to Fiji or mankind, the Companion of the Order is given to citizens or other foreigners as part of an Honorary Award.

In addition, Papua New Guinea awarded the Prime Minister the Companion of the Order of Logohu for promoting the unification of the Pacific Island nations and leading the “Global South” cause. This award has been given to a very small number of non-Papua New Guinean citizens.

In addition, Surangel Whipps, Jr., President of Palau, gave PM Modi an Ebakl. One of the most crucial instruments for the people of Palau, the Ebakl has a close connection to the indigenous way of life. It also represents knowledge and leadership.

On the eve of the third summit of the Forum for India-Pacific Islands Cooperation (FIPIC) in Port Moresby, the Prime Minister met with President Whipps. FIPIC was established when PM Modi visited Fiji in 2014.
